Troubleshooting 

  • If you are unable to hear your voice coming through the speakers in the room, adjust the microphone volume on media control box screen on top of the desk.
  • Make sure the microphones are not muted on the media control box on top of the desk. 
  • If you experience feedback: 
    • Turn down the volume.
    • Make sure other devices located in the room have their microphones muted.  
  • Make sure the stick or lavalier mics are turned on (green light) and not on mute (orange light).
    • There should be a steady green light showing.  
    • An orange light indicates that the microphone is muted. Unmute by quickly pressing the button on the microphone to change it to green. 
  • If there is no green light or a flashing green light, then the batteries are low and need to be replaced.
